&#60;p&#62;The adjoint example is k-Wave is to obtain the functional gradient for use in a model-based inversion to recover the initial pressure distribution in photoacoustics. Do you want to do ultrasound tomography? Have a look here:&#60;br /&#62;
&#60;a href=&#34;https://doi.org/10.1088/1361-6420/ac3b64&#34;&#62;High resolution 3D ultrasonic breast imaging by time-domain full waveform inversion&#60;/a&#62; where the gradient computations for sound speed are described.&#60;/p&#62;
